# frozen_string_literal: true module InitializerConnections # Raises if new database connections established within the block # # NOTE: this does not prevent existing connections that is already checked out # from being used. You will need other means to prevent that such as by # clearing all connections as implemented in the # `:clear_active_connections_again` initializer for routes # def self.raise_if_new_database_connection return yield if Gitlab::Utils.to_boolean(ENV['SKIP_RAISE_ON_INITIALIZE_CONNECTIONS']) previous_connection_counts = ActiveRecord::Base.connection_handler.connection_pool_list.to_h do |pool| [pool.db_config.name, pool.connections.size] end yield new_connection_counts = ActiveRecord::Base.connection_handler.connection_pool_list.to_h do |pool| [pool.db_config.name, pool.connections.size] end raise_database_connection_made_error unless previous_connection_counts == new_connection_counts end def self.raise_database_connection_made_error message = "Database connection should not be called during initializers. Read more at https://docs.gitlab.com/ee/development/rails_initializers.html#database-connections-in-initializers" raise message end end
